Dancing in Jaffa
E1163868
UNEXPLORED
Dancing in Jaffa is a documentary film that follows renowned ballroom dancer Pierre Dulaine as he returns to his native Jaffa to teach Jewish and Palestinian children to dance together in an effort to bridge cultural divides.
